Web Sitenizin Performansını Artırın: 7 Gizli Google PageSpeed İpuçu
Web sitesi sahiplerinin en büyük kabuslarından biri, yavaş yüklenen sayfalardır. Hızlı bir site, sadece kullanıcıları memnun etmekle kalmaz, aynı zamanda arama motoru sıralamalarında da önemli bir rol oynar. Ancak, birçoğumuz Google PageSpeed Insights aracını kullanırken, yüksek performans hedeflerine ulaşmak için izlememiz gereken adımlar konusunda kafamız karışabiliyor. İyi haber şu ki, web sitenizin hızını artırmak için kullanabileceğiniz bazı gizli ipuçları var! İşte size, web performansınızı zirveye taşıyacak 7 güçlü Google PageSpeed ipucu:
1. Sayfa Hızını Test Edin: Temel Bilgilerle Başlayın
İlk adım, Google PageSpeed Insights kullanarak web sitenizin mevcut hızını test etmektir. Bu araç, sitenizin masaüstü ve mobil versiyonları için performans analizi yaparak size puan verir. Bu puan, web sitenizin hızını ve kullanıcı deneyimini ne kadar iyi sağladığınızı gösterir. Eğer puanınız 60’ın altındaysa, bir şeyler yolunda gitmiyor demektir. Şimdi, bu puanı yükseltmek için harekete geçme zamanı!
2. Görselleri Optimize Edin: Küçük Ama Güçlü
Bir web sitesinin yüklenme süresi büyük ölçüde görsellerin boyutuna bağlıdır. Yüksek çözünürlüklü görseller sitenizi yavaşlatabilir, ancak kaliteli görsellerden vazgeçmek zorunda değilsiniz. WebP formatı gibi yeni nesil görsel formatları, görsellerinizi daha küçük boyutlarda saklamanızı sağlar ve aynı kaliteyi korur. Ayrıca, görsel boyutlarını manuel olarak da küçültmek her zaman iyi bir fikir olacaktır.
3. CSS ve JavaScript Dosyalarını Küçültün
Web sitenizdeki her CSS ve JavaScript dosyasının yüklenmesi, sayfa hızını etkiler. Büyük dosyalar, tarayıcıların sayfayı yüklemesini zorlaştırır. Bu yüzden, kodunuzu küçültmek (minify) ve gereksiz boşluklardan arındırmak önemlidir. Küçültülmüş dosyalar, sayfanın daha hızlı yüklenmesini sağlar.
Not: "Minify" işlemi, boşlukları ve satır sonlarını kaldırarak dosyanın boyutunu küçültür. Bu işlemi manuel olarak yapabileceğiniz gibi, Gulp veya Webpack gibi araçlarla da otomatik hale getirebilirsiniz.
// JavaScript minimize örneği
const optimizedCode = (function() {
var test = 'Hello World';
return test;
})();
4. Önbellek (Caching) Optimizasyonu: Hızlı Yükleme İçin Bilinmeyen Yöntem
Önbellekleme, kullanıcıların siteye her girişlerinde verilerin yeniden yüklenmesini engelleyerek sayfa yükleme sürelerini önemli ölçüde azaltır. Yalnızca sayfa içerikleri değil, aynı zamanda CSS, JavaScript ve görseller için de önbellekleme süresi belirleyebilirsiniz. Bu, siteyi her ziyaret eden kullanıcı için hızın artmasını sağlar. Tarayıcı önbellekleme ayarlarını yapılandırmak için .htaccess dosyanızı kullanabilirsiniz.
# Önbellek için .htaccess ayarları
Header set Cache-Control "max-age=2592000, public"
5. Lazy Loading ile Görselleri Erteleme
Lazy loading, kullanıcılar bir sayfayı aşağıya kaydırırken görsellerin yüklenmesini sağlar. Bu sayede, sayfa ilk başta sadece görünen görsellerle yüklenir ve geri kalanları kullanıcı sayfada ilerledikçe yüklenir. Bu yöntem, başlangıçta sayfa hızını artırırken, aynı zamanda sunucu yükünü de azaltır.
6. Sunucu Tepki Süresini Azaltın
Sunucunuzun yanıt süresi, sayfanızın yüklenme süresiyle doğrudan ilişkilidir. Eğer sunucunuzun yanıt süresi yüksekse, sayfa yavaşlar. Sunucunuzun performansını iyileştirmek için daha hızlı bir hosting sağlayıcısı seçebilir veya sunucu konfigürasyonlarını optimize edebilirsiniz. Ayrıca, veritabanı sorgularınızı da optimize ederek sunucu yükünü hafifletebilirsiniz.
7. HTTP/2 ile Hızlandırma
HTTP/2, eski HTTP/1.1 protokolünden çok daha hızlıdır ve sayfa yükleme hızını önemli ölçüde artırabilir. Birçok modern web sunucusu HTTP/2'yi destekler, ancak sizin web siteniz için bunu etkinleştirmeniz gerekebilir. Bu sayede sayfalarınız, daha az ağ gecikmesiyle daha hızlı yüklenir.
Öneri: Web sitenizi HTTP/2'yi destekleyen bir sunucuya taşıyabilirsiniz.
Sonuç: Hızlı Bir Web Sitesi İçin İpuçlarını Uygulayın!
Web sitesi hızınızı artırmak, SEO’nuzu iyileştirebilir ve kullanıcı deneyimini büyük ölçüde geliştirir. Google PageSpeed Insights'tan aldığınız ipuçlarını dikkate alarak ve bu yazıda bahsedilen teknikleri uygulayarak, sitenizin hızını ciddi şekilde artırabilirsiniz. Unutmayın, kullanıcılar hızlı yüklenen sitelerde daha uzun süre kalır ve bu da dönüşümlerinizi artırır. Hadi, şimdi Google PageSpeed Insights’a girin ve sitenizin hızını test ederek performansınızı artırın!